Attention-Grabbing Assertion

An attention-grabbing assertion at the beginning of a blog post can create curiosity and engagement. By presenting a controversial statement, such as 'you don't need more time,' and following it up with a contradictory idea like 'you just need to decide,' the writer can shift responsibility back to the reader and empower them to take control of their situation. This approach not only challenges the reader but also gives them agency and authority to make decisions and take action.
